Output 12946481f34a32e5e2c698fc048a38048b2c0ee33f82a56780a3638b65b1df7b:1

value
40584907
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ab505372ecd7352ebc50626b21c5e5e45d1c7b19 OP_EQUAL
address
3HJqhVZF4CCN2caqWVUY815j4TgiLFLvGB
transaction
12946481f34a32e5e2c698fc048a38048b2c0ee33f82a56780a3638b65b1df7b
spent
true